
What is recorded here
Terraced two-bay three-storey over basement Georgian style former townhouse, built c. 1836, as part of a terrace of five houses. Now in use as offices. Pitched slate roof with rendered chimneystacks. Red brick walls. Timber panelled door flanked by pilasters with radial fanlight above. Timber sliding sash windows. Cast-iron railings surrounding basement area. Outbuildings to rear.
